微信公众号获取定位

10

微信公众号获取定位

微信公众号获取定位

在微信公众号中,获取用户的位置信息是一种重要的功能,可以帮助公众号提供更精确和个性化的服务。下面我们将详细描述如何在微信公众号中获取定位。

1. 微信公众号开发环境准备

首先,我们需要在微信公众号开发平台上创建一个新应用,并且配置好基本信息,如应用名称、appid等。

2. 获取用户位置权限

为了获取用户的位置信息,公众号需要获得用户的位置权限。可以通过以下方式来实现:

* 在微信公众号的设置中,添加“位置服务”功能。

* 在微信公众号的菜单中,添加一个按钮,点击该按钮时,弹出一个授权窗口,要求用户同意公众号获取其位置信息。

3. 使用微信开放接口

在获得用户位置权限后,我们可以使用微信开放接口来获取用户的位置信息。具体步骤如下:

* 在微信开放接口中,选择“位置服务”功能。

* 根据需要获取的位置信息类型(如经纬度、地址等),填写相应的参数。

* 调用微信开放接口的API,传入所需的参数。

4. 处理位置数据

在获得用户位置信息后,我们需要处理这些数据。具体步骤如下:

* 将获取到的位置信息保存到数据库中。

* 根据位置信息进行相应的业务逻辑处理,如显示地图、计算距离等。

5.位置服务的使用场景

微信公众号获取定位功能可以在多种场景中使用,例如:

* 地图导航:根据用户当前位置和目的地,提供最短路径。

*位置分享:允许用户分享自己的位置信息给朋友或家人。

* 附近商店推荐:根据用户当前位置,推荐附近的商店或服务。

6.位置服务的安全性

为了确保微信公众号获取定位功能的安全性,我们需要遵循以下原则:

* 只在必要时获取用户位置信息。

* 将获取到的位置信息保存到安全的数据库中。

* 使用加密技术保护位置信息。

7.位置服务的隐私保护

为了确保微信公众号获取定位功能的隐私保护,我们需要遵循以下原则:

* 在获取用户位置信息时,必须获得用户的明确同意。

* 将获取到的位置信息保存到安全的数据库中,并且只在必要时共享这些信息。

* 使用加密技术保护位置信息。

8.位置服务的合规性

为了确保微信公众号获取定位功能的合规性,我们需要遵循以下原则:

* 遵守相关法律法规,例如《中华人民共和国网络安全法》等。

* 在获取用户位置信息时,必须获得用户的明确同意。

* 将获取到的位置信息保存到安全的数据库中,并且只在必要时共享这些信息。

9.位置服务的维护

为了确保微信公众号获取定位功能的正常运作,我们需要进行以下维护工作:

* 定期检查和更新微信开放接口。

* 根据用户反馈和业务需求,调整位置服务的功能和参数。

* 使用加密技术保护位置信息。

10.位置服务的监控

为了确保微信公众号获取定位功能的正常运作,我们需要进行以下监控工作:

* 监测用户反馈和业务需求,调整位置服务的功能和参数。

* 使用加密技术保护位置信息。

* 定期检查和更新微信开放接口。

通过遵循以上步骤和原则,我们可以在微信公众号中获取定位,并且确保其安全性、隐私保护和合规性。

公众号微信javascript前端

版权声明:除非特别标注,否则均为网络文章,侵权请联系站长删除。

上一篇 微信公众号普通消息接收接口

下一篇 微信公众号模板消息换行符号